A message with attached images (or embedded images in an HTML message) is 
forwarded as attachment (or attached from .EML file) in another message.  That 
message is received by Mozilla; the Mozilla user opens the attachment in its own 
window.

Actual Result: images are not shown, but replaced with the no-icon image or the 
'alt' text representation.

Expected Result: images shown inline.
